T-Mobile's LG V20 drops to $480, whether you pay in full or through installments

T-Mobile will start taking pre-orders for LG's G6 tomorrow, on March 22. Coincidentally or not (definitely not), today LG's previous flagship offering, the V20, has become hugely discounted at the magenta carrier.

Normally retailing for a whopping $769.99, you can now grab a V20 for just $480. The total price is the same regardless of whether you pick paying in full for the phone, or using TMo's installment plan. If you go the latter route, you'll shell out $20 per month for two years. As usual, if you cancel wireless service before you've paid up the entirety of the amount you owe for the phone, the remaining sum becomes due.

While the V20 and the G6 both have a screen size of 5.7" diagonally, don't let that fool you - because of its different aspect ratio, the total display surface is lower in the G6. However, that might be a big plus for some, given the fact that it makes it much more pocketable and usable in one hand than the V20 (and the G6's slim bezels contribute too). On the other hand, the V20 has a secondary 'ticker' display and a removable battery. In the end choosing the older model or the yet to be launched G6 is all up to your personal preference.
